Hi, I'm Antoine!
After spending a few years being a data geek, I'm now managing a team of bright people who use data to predict issues on large earthmoving equipment. I started as an electronics engineer, and after doing a PhD on Neural Networks, I caught the Data Science bug!
Working in the industry with an academic background, I have a natural interest for applying research/advanced techniques into an industrial setting.
I like to communicate and be social: I'm a founder of the Newcastle Data Analytics meetup, I blog on LinkedIn, write the odd conference research paper, and most of all enjoy attending industry and research conferences.
